Ingredients higher up in an ingredient list are typically present in a larger amount. CI 19140 is also known as Tartrazine. Tartrazine is a synthetic dye used in cosmetics, foods, and medicine to add a yellow color. Tartrazine is created from petroleum and is water-soluble. Some people may experience allergies from this dye, especially asthmatics and those with an aspirin intolerance. Ci 42090 is a synthetic dye created from petroleum. It is used to give a bright blue color to cosmetics, medicine, and food. CI 45410 is a synthetic red-pigment and dye. It often goes by both Red 28 or Red 27; manufacturers label both ingredients as CI 45410. This dye is commonly found in makeup because it imparts a vivid color. According to the FDA, CI 45410 is not permitted for use in eye products. Red 27 is a flourescein dye and commonly used as a fluorescent tracer in medicine. Ci 77891 is a white pigment from Titanium dioxide. It is naturally found in minerals such as rutile and ilmenite. It's main function is to add a white color to cosmetics. It can also be mixed with other colors to create different shades. Ci 77891 is commonly found in sunscreens due to its ability to block UV rays. Diisostearyl Malate is an emollient and most often used in lip products. It comes from isostearyl alcohol, a fatty acid, and malic acid, an AHA. As an emollient, Diisostearyl Malate helps create a thin film on your skin to trap moisture in. This helps keep your skin soft and smooth. Hydrogenated Polyisobutene is a synthetic polymer. Polymers are compounds with high molecular weight. Hydrogenated Polyisobutene is an emollient and texture enhancer. In one study, Hydrogenated Polyisobutene showed better skin hydration levels than Caprylic/Capric Triglyceride. As an emollient, it helps keep your skin soft and hydrated by trapping moisture in. Hydrogenated Polyisobutene is often used as a mineral oil replacement. Octyldodecanol is a fatty alcohol sourced from plant oils like coconut or palm (or made synthetically). Regarding fungal acne: In 2019, this ingredient was tested against multiple Malassezia species (the yeast that causes fungal acne) and showed no growth. Sorbitan Isostearate is an emulsifer. It is created from isostearic acid and sorbitol. As an emulsifier, it keeps the water and oil ingredients from separating. This keeps formulas stable and smooth. In a 24 hour occlusive patch test on 56 subjects, 10% sorbitan isostearate was completely non-irritating. Most formulas use less than 10%. Because it's a fatty acid ester, it may not be fungal acne safe since the Malassezia yeast can utilize it as a nutrient source.
